Reasons to consider the Intel Iris Plus Graphics 645

  • Videocard is newer: launch date 11 year(s) 3 month(s) later
  • A newer manufacturing process allows for a more powerful, yet cooler running videocard: 14 nm vs 65 nm
  • 9.3x lower typical power consumption: 15 Watt vs 140 Watt
  • Around 6% better performance in PassMark - G2D Mark: 389 vs 366
  • 2.2x better performance in PassMark - G3D Mark: 1727 vs 769

Reasons to consider the NVIDIA GeForce 9800 GTX

  • 5.6x more core clock speed: 1688 MHz vs 300 MHz
  • 2.7x more pipelines: 128 vs 48
